Premium Surgery Counselor

Company Intro

At American Vision Partners (AVP), we partner with the most respected ophthalmology practices in the country and integrate best-in-class management systems, operational infrastructure, and advanced technology to provide the highest quality patient care possible. Our practices include Barnet Dulaney Perkins Eye Center, Southwestern Eye Center, Retinal Consultants of Arizona, M&M Eye Institute, Abrams Eye Institute, Southwest Eye Institute, Aiello Eye Institute, Moretsky Cassidy Vision Correction, Wellish Vision Institute, West Texas Eye Associates and Vantage Eye Center. We are focused on building the nation’s largest and most comprehensive eye care practices and currently operate more than 100 eye care centers in Arizona, New Mexico, Nevada, California and Texas – including 25 ambulatory surgical centers.At AVP we value teamwork, providing exceptional experiences, continuous improvement, financial strength, and hard work. We are committed to providing best-in-class patient care, pioneering research and technology, and most importantly, rewarding and recognizing our employees!

Overview

As a Surgery Counselor, you’ll be the patient’s guide through the surgery process and are responsible for providing a smooth and exceptional experience. Your strong detail orientation and multi-tasking skills will be essential to our success in our fast-paced, high-volume environment as you schedule surgeries and surgical appointments, verify insurance, and prepare charts for surgery.

Responsibilities

  • Schedules all patient surgeries and pre-operative appointments, including those with the patient’s referring physician, surgical facility, ophthalmologist or technician
  • Builds relationships with patients, educate patients regarding lens and technology options, overcome objections and close surgical packages
  • Prepares surgical charts, labels documents with appropriate surgical paperwork per ASC Coordinator specifications
  • Acts as an effective liaison between the patient, surgeon, referring physician, and the surgical facility in all aspects of pre-operative preparations
  • Collects all pertinent information for upcoming surgery, such as bookings, lens orders, insurance, and H&Ps and signed consent forms, and transfer to surgical facility.
  • Aids patients in obtaining financing if needed
  • Schedules post-operative appointments as appropriate
  • Demonstrates thorough knowledge of company’s services and procedures, and communicates to patients in a way designed to earn patient’s trust and business
  • Answer all telephone inquiries from patients, their families, or referring physicians concerning surgery
  • Perform other tasks as assigned

Qualifications

  • High school diploma or GED required; some college preferred
  • At least one-year of experience in a medical practice; refractive, surgical, aesthetic, or ophthalmology specialties preferred
  • Ambition, high energy, and determination required
  • Demonstrated sales skills and the drive to exceed goals and quotas
  • Must be comfortable discussing financial options and presenting payment plans
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to make decisions within established protocols and with minimal supervision
  • Detail oriented, reliable and able to multi-task in a fast-paced, high-volume work environment
  • Demonstrated ability to meet deadlines
  • Strong computer skills
